Project Entropy is a sci-fi strategy game for mobile that centers on alliance-based combat and hero collection.

What makes this app unique?
The app serves players seeking a sci-fi themed, alliance-based multiplayer experience, though it currently struggles to retain them due to aggressive monetization and technical instability.
For Strategy gamers interested in sci-fi themed, alliance-based multiplayer combat and resource management.

Key features
In-game chat translation tool for global communication across language barriers.
Multiplayer faction-based combat for territorial control on the region map.
Collection and progression system for war heroes to improve team combat stats.
How much does it cost?
The freemium model relies on IAP-driven progression for fleet and hero upgrades, which users report creates a pay-to-win environment.

Project Entropy has entered a maintenance phase, with no new feature builds or events released in the last 103 days. The development history shows a pattern of minor, incremental updates focused on display and interface optimization rather than substantive content. Given the lack of activity since April 2026, the current cadence is insufficient to support a live-service model. Future development appears stalled as the app has not received a functional update in over three months.

Competitive landscape for Project Entropy
How's the Games market?
Project Entropy maintains a presence in the strategy-RPG category, but its grossing rank consistently lags behind its free-download rank across multiple regions. This discrepancy indicates that the current monetization loop fails to convert the existing user base into long-term spenders.

Key takeaways for Project Entropy
Where is it heading?
The strategy-RPG market is consolidating around titles with high-frequency live-ops and transparent monetization. Project Entropy's current trajectory, marked by a lack of feature updates and negative sentiment, leaves it exposed to faster-moving rivals that better serve the casual-strategy segment.
- The 103-day release silence signals a lack of active development, which compounds the frustration of players facing technical instability.
- High-frequency pay-to-win complaints suggest the current monetization structure is unsustainable, leading to long-term revenue compression.
